Kulubu

Kulubu is a village located in Sagalee circle of Papum Pare district in Arunachal Pradesh, India. It is situated 2km away from sub-district headquarter Sagalee (tehsildar office) and 104km away from district headquarter Yupia.

About Kulubu

According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Kulubu is 262608. Sagalee is nearest town to Kulubu village for all major economic activities.

Population of Kulubu

According to the 2011 Census, Kulubu has a total population of about 91, with approximately 41 males and 50 females. The sex ratio is around 1219 females per 1,000 males. Children aged 0 to 6 years make up about 23 of the population, showing the young generation present in the village. Details about the Scheduled Castes (SC) community are not available. The Scheduled Tribes (ST) population numbers around 91. The overall literacy rate is approximately 54.95%, with male literacy at about 60.98% and female literacy near 50.00%. There are around 16 households in the village. Together, these details offer a clear picture of Kulubu's population size, gender balance, young residents, literacy levels, and social makeup.

ParticularsTotalMaleFemale
Total Population 91 41 50
Child Population (0–6 yrs) 23 10 13
Scheduled Castes (SC) N/A N/A N/A
Scheduled Tribes (ST) 91 41 50
Literate Population 50 25 25
Illiterate Population 41 16 25

Connectivity of Kulubu

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Kulubu. As per the 2011 stats, Kulubu had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.

Connectivity Type Status (in year 2011)
Public Bus Service Available within 10+ km distance
Private Bus Service Available within 10+ km distance
Railway Station Available within 10+ km distance
